About
Join Arizona on her epic treasure-hunting quest, with over 200 levels of picross to solve and numerous treasures to discover.

Arizona Rose and the Pirates' Riddles — Session FAQ
- How long does a session of Arizona Rose and the Pirates' Riddles take?
- The minimum meaningful session for Arizona Rose and the Pirates' Riddles is approximately 5 minutes. This is the shortest play window where you can make real progress or have a satisfying experience, based on community data.
- Can you pause Arizona Rose and the Pirates' Riddles?
- Yes — Arizona Rose and the Pirates' Riddles supports instant pause. You can stop at any moment without penalty, making it ideal for sessions that might be interrupted.
- Does Arizona Rose and the Pirates' Riddles pressure you to keep playing?
- Arizona Rose and the Pirates' Riddles has no FOMO mechanics — no timed events, live content, or narrative cliffhangers. You can stop whenever you want without feeling like you're missing out.
- What is Arizona Rose and the Pirates' Riddles's Session Respect Score?
- Arizona Rose and the Pirates' Riddles has a Session Respect Score of 9.6/10. This score combines minimum session length, pausability, FOMO level, and pickup friendliness into a single metric for how well the game fits busy schedules.
